Oyster Sauce Chicken
- 1 (3 lb) whole chickens, cut into pieces
- 5 tablespoons oyster sauce (oyster flavored sauce)
- 4 tablespoons thick soy sauce (or a combination of the two) or 4 tablespoons dark soy sauce (or a combination of the two)
- 4 tablespoons light soy sauce
- 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
- 4 tablespoons thinly sliced fresh ginger
- 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
- In a small bowl, combine the oyster sauce, soy sauces, and sugar.
- Place the chicken pieces in a large bowl and combine with the marinade.
- Let the chicken stand for 10 - 15 minutes if desired.
- Heat the oil on medium-high heat in a skillet or preheated wok.
- Brown the ginger in the oil (this takes about 2 minutes).
- Turn the heat down to medium.
- Add the chicken (remove the chicken from the bowl with a slotted spoon, discarding any excess marinade).
- Cook the chicken on medium heat for 10 minutes, turning over halfway between cooking.
- Turn the heat down to medium low.
- Cook the chicken for 6 to 8 more minutes, turning occasionally, until it is cooked through.
- Serve hot.
